What they do

An Optician fits eyeglasses and contact lenses according to prescriptions written by optometrists and ophthalmologists. Helps customers choose eyeglass frames and contact lenses, and repairs or refits broken frames. Works in the office of an optometrist or physician, or in a store that sells eyeglasses.

Job Description

As Vision Benefits of America (VBA) continues to enjoy unprecedented growth, we have a business need to expand internal resources to assist optometrists, ophthalmologists, retail locations, and laboratories. As an ABO Certified Provider Relations Coordinator, you will be involved in every aspect of the provider relationship. You will resolve provider issues, aid in the creation of network-related materials, provide benefit coverage guidance, answer payment inquiries, and educate providers on VBA processes. Exemplary customer service, the ability to multi-task, dependability, and top-notch communication skills are necessary for success in this position.
